Gdynia, a young and thriving city, has worked out its own specific formula of artistic expression underlying its modernism and uniqueness. There is the Gdynia Film Festival (accompanied by a number of off-festival and other film-related events). There are cinemas and theatres: the Musical Theatre presents musicals, operettas, fairy tales for children, concerts and chamber performances and the Local Theatre running the Summer Stage on the beach in July and August; presents live performances every night and Cinema under the Moon on Mondays. There is an annual Festival of Religious Music in a church, chamber and promenade music concerts in the park on the Kamienna Góra hill, sea shanties during the Baltic Festival of Marine Music, National Guitar Workshops, and major concerts on the seashore such as the Open'er Festival - Heineken Music, and the Gdynia Blues Festival.
